|
|
BinarySchemaWriter & | operator= (BinarySchemaWriter const &) |
|
| BinarySchemaWriter (BinarySchemaWriter const &) |
| virtual bool | write (::cereal::NullType) |
| virtual bool | write (bool value) |
| virtual bool | write (schar value) |
| virtual bool | write (uchar value) |
| virtual bool | write (short value) |
| virtual bool | write (ushort value) |
| virtual bool | write (int value) |
| virtual bool | write (uint value) |
| virtual bool | write (int64 value) |
| virtual bool | write (uint64 value) |
| virtual bool | write (float value) |
| virtual bool | write (double value) |
| virtual bool | write (::std::string_view const value) |
| virtual bool | write (::gsl::span< uchar const > view) |
| virtual void | writeAdditionalData (bool value) |
| virtual void | writeAdditionalData (uint value) |
| virtual void | writeAdditionalData (::std::string_view const value) |
| virtual bool | pushMember (::std::string_view const) |
| virtual void | popMember () |
| virtual::cereal::SchemaRWType | openObject () |
| virtual::cereal::SchemaRWType | openArray (bool isDynamicExtent, uint64 length) |
| virtual void | close () |
|
MCFOLD bool | $write (::cereal::NullType) |
|
MCFOLD bool | $write (bool value) |
|
MCFOLD bool | $write (schar value) |
|
MCFOLD bool | $write (uchar value) |
|
MCFOLD bool | $write (short value) |
|
MCFOLD bool | $write (ushort value) |
|
MCAPI bool | $write (int value) |
|
MCAPI bool | $write (uint value) |
|
MCAPI bool | $write (int64 value) |
|
MCAPI bool | $write (uint64 value) |
|
MCFOLD bool | $write (float value) |
|
MCFOLD bool | $write (double value) |
|
MCFOLD bool | $write (::std::string_view const value) |
|
MCFOLD bool | $write (::gsl::span< uchar const > view) |
|
MCFOLD void | $writeAdditionalData (bool value) |
|
MCAPI void | $writeAdditionalData (uint value) |
|
MCFOLD void | $writeAdditionalData (::std::string_view const value) |
|
MCFOLD bool | $pushMember (::std::string_view const) |
|
MCFOLD void | $popMember () |
|
MCFOLD::cereal::SchemaRWType | $openObject () |
|
MCAPI::cereal::SchemaRWType | $openArray (bool isDynamicExtent, uint64 length) |
|
MCFOLD void | $close () |
|
MCAPI::cereal::SerializationTraits | serializationTraits () const |
|
MCFOLD void | serializationTraitsOverride (::cereal::SerializationTraits traits) |
|
|
::ll::TypedStorage< 8, 8, ::BinaryStream & > | mStream |
|
::ll::TypedStorage< 1, 1, ::cereal::SerializationTraits > | mSerializationTraitsOverride |
|
::ll::TypedStorage< 1, 1, ::cereal::SerializationTraits > | mSerializationTraits |
◆ write() [1/14]
◆ write() [2/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
bool | value | ) |
|
|
virtual |
◆ write() [3/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
schar | value | ) |
|
|
virtual |
◆ write() [4/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
uchar | value | ) |
|
|
virtual |
◆ write() [5/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
short | value | ) |
|
|
virtual |
◆ write() [6/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
ushort | value | ) |
|
|
virtual |
◆ write() [7/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
int | value | ) |
|
|
virtual |
◆ write() [8/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
uint | value | ) |
|
|
virtual |
◆ write() [9/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
int64 | value | ) |
|
|
virtual |
◆ write() [10/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
uint64 | value | ) |
|
|
virtual |
◆ write() [11/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
float | value | ) |
|
|
virtual |
◆ write() [12/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
double | value | ) |
|
|
virtual |
◆ write() [13/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
::std::string_view const | value | ) |
|
|
virtual |
◆ write() [14/14]
| virtual bool cereal::BinarySchemaWriter::write |
( |
::gsl::span< uchar const > | view | ) |
|
|
virtual |
◆ writeAdditionalData() [1/3]
| virtual void cereal::BinarySchemaWriter::writeAdditionalData |
( |
bool | value | ) |
|
|
virtual |
◆ writeAdditionalData() [2/3]
| virtual void cereal::BinarySchemaWriter::writeAdditionalData |
( |
uint | value | ) |
|
|
virtual |
◆ writeAdditionalData() [3/3]
| virtual void cereal::BinarySchemaWriter::writeAdditionalData |
( |
::std::string_view const | value | ) |
|
|
virtual |
◆ pushMember()
| virtual bool cereal::BinarySchemaWriter::pushMember |
( |
::std::string_view const | | ) |
|
|
virtual |
◆ popMember()
| virtual void cereal::BinarySchemaWriter::popMember |
( |
| ) |
|
|
virtual |
◆ openObject()
| virtual::cereal::SchemaRWType cereal::BinarySchemaWriter::openObject |
( |
| ) |
|
|
virtual |
◆ openArray()
| virtual::cereal::SchemaRWType cereal::BinarySchemaWriter::openArray |
( |
bool | isDynamicExtent, |
|
|
uint64 | length ) |
|
virtual |
◆ close()
| virtual void cereal::BinarySchemaWriter::close |
( |
| ) |
|
|
virtual |
◆ $vftable()
| MCAPI void ** cereal::BinarySchemaWriter::$vftable |
( |
| ) |
|
|
static |
- Attention
- This function is not yet publicly available. To request access: reference this function in your code and attempt to link. The linker will report the exact symbol name. Submit a access request at https://github.com/LiteLDev/mcapi-requests/issues/new including the full symbol name.
The documentation for this class was generated from the following file: